1. What Is Thinksanocom? — Definition, Origin & Real Identity

Thinksanocom — more accurately written as ThinkSano.com — is a cloud-based digital wellness platform built to help individuals, families, and organizations manage their overall health and wellbeing through a single, unified digital environment.

The platform is not a social media network, a news aggregator, or an SEO tool. It is a purposefully designed health and wellness technology solution that brings together multiple dimensions of human wellbeing — physical fitness, mental health, nutrition, sleep, productivity, and community connection — under one accessible online roof.

At its core, Thinksanocom is the intersection of health technology and behavioral science. It uses evidence-based frameworks to help users build sustainable healthy habits, track meaningful health metrics, receive personalized guidance, and stay accountable through community-driven features.

KEY DEFINITION: Thinksanocom (ThinkSano.com) is a digital wellness platform providing health tracking, mental wellness tools, nutrition guidance, fitness monitoring, AI-driven health recommendations, productivity management, and community wellness support — accessible via web browser and mobile app on iOS and Android.

The platform is designed for the modern individual who recognizes that true wellbeing cannot be addressed by a single app or a narrow health metric. Instead of juggling five different apps for sleep, fitness, meditation, meal planning, and task management, Thinksanocom consolidates all of these into one cohesive, personalized health ecosystem.

5. How Does Thinksanocom Work? Complete Feature Breakdown

Thinksanocom is organized around six interconnected wellness modules. Each module functions independently but is designed to share data across the platform, creating a unified picture of the user’s overall health status:

5.1 Health Tracking Dashboard

  • Centralized health overview displaying all key metrics in one real-time dashboard
  • Biometric data tracking — heart rate, blood pressure, BMI, steps, active minutes
  • Wearable device and fitness app synchronization — compatible with Apple Health, Google Fit, and Fitbit
  • Automated health trend analysis identifying patterns over days, weeks, and months
  • Custom health goals with progress tracking and milestone notifications

5.2 Mental Wellness Module

  • Daily mood tracking with personalized mood pattern analysis over time
  • Guided mindfulness exercises — breathing techniques, body scans, and visualization
  • Stress management programs backed by evidence-based cognitive behavioral principles
  • Burnout risk assessment tool with early warning indicators and recommended actions
  • Sleep quality tracking — monitoring duration, consistency, and restfulness patterns
  • Mental wellness journals for guided self-reflection and emotional processing

5.3 Nutrition & Diet Guidance

  • Food logging with access to a comprehensive nutritional database
  • Calorie and macronutrient tracking with visual daily and weekly breakdowns
  • AI-generated meal suggestions aligned with user health goals and dietary preferences
  • Hydration tracking with daily intake reminders
  • Nutritional deficiency alerts based on logged eating patterns
  • Integration with meal planning to reduce decision fatigue around food choices

5.4 Fitness & Physical Activity

  • Workout logging for all exercise types — cardio, strength, flexibility, sports
  • Guided workout programs for all fitness levels from beginner to advanced
  • Activity streak tracking to build consistency and reinforce healthy habits
  • Integration with 20+ fitness devices and wearables for automatic activity import
  • Personalized fitness plan generation based on current fitness level and stated goals

5.5 Productivity & Task Management

  • Integrated task manager connecting daily productivity with overall wellness goals
  • Habit formation tracker using proven behavioral science frameworks
  • Goal-setting module with SMART goal structure and progress milestones
  • Work-life balance monitoring — tracking time allocation between work, rest, and wellness activities
  • Focus and deep work session timers with wellness break reminders

5.6 Community & Social Wellness

  • Community wellness challenges — group goals, leaderboards, and shared milestones
  • Peer accountability partnerships for mutual health goal support
  • Expert-moderated wellness forums covering fitness, nutrition, mental health, and lifestyle topics
  • Group wellness programs — designed for families, friend groups, and workplace teams
  • Progress sharing — optional social sharing of achievements within the community

11. Data Security & Privacy on Thinksanocom

Health data is among the most sensitive personal information a platform can hold. Thinksanocom treats data security as a foundational requirement, not an optional feature:

  • End-to-end encryption of all personal health data both in transit and at rest
  • Role-based access controls ensuring no one — including platform staff — can access individual health records without authorization
  • Full G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ation) compliance for users in European jurisdictions
  • HIPAA-aligned data handling practices for users in healthcare contexts within the United States
  • User data ownership — individuals retain full rights over their health data at all times
  • Data portability — users can export their complete health data at any point in a standard format
  • Data deletion — users can permanently delete their account and all associated health data on request
  • Regular independent security audits verifying the integrity of the platform’s data protection systems
  • Transparent privacy policy clearly documenting what data is collected, how it is used, and who it may be shared with
IMPORTANT: Thinksanocom is a wellness support tool — not a medical device or clinical diagnostic platform. The health insights and recommendations it provides are intended to support healthy lifestyle decisions. Users with clinical health conditions should always consult qualified medical professionals for diagnosis and treatment. ThinkSano’s content is aligned with evidence-based health guidelines from WHO and CDC but does not replace professional medical advice.
